fix(core): static-query schematic should detect static queries in getters. (#29609)
Queries can also be statically accessed within getters. e.g. ```ts ngOnInit() { this.myQueryGetter.doSomething(); } ``` In that case we need to check if the `myQueryGetter` definition accesses a query statically. As we need to use the type checker for every property acess within lifecylce hooks, the schematic might become slower than before, but considering that this is a one-time execution, it is totally fine using the type-checker extensively.
